<p><strong>OVERVIEW</strong></p>
<p>Birth name Cornelius Crane Chase has spent most of his career working in comedy. His very first works were small comedy gigs here and there, which eventually transitioned to comedy full time in 1973 while working on “The National Lampoon Radio Hour”. He became one of the original members of the show <em>Saturday Night Live</em>.  He gave huge hits such as <em>Caddyshack </em>in 1980, the <em>National Lampoon&#8217;s Vacation</em> in 1983, <em>National Lampoon&#8217;s European Vacation </em>in 1985, <em>Fletch </em>in 1985 and <em>Amigos </em>in 1986. Eighties was Chevy&#8217;s highpoint. Chase&#8217;s career took a down turn in the 1990&#8242;s where none of the films he starred in did well at the box office. He is quite active in politics when he is not acting. He has campaigned for Bill Clinton and John Kerry during there respective campaigns.</p>
<p><strong>EARLY LIFE</strong></p>
<p>Chevy Chase was born in Lower Manhattan, New York City. Born to a prominent book editor and magazine writer. father and a concert pianist and librettist mother. Chase was named after his grandfather Cornelius. His grandmother gave him the nickname Chevy. When Chase was four years old, his parents divorced. Both of his parents remarried. Chase has claimed in his biography to be abused as a child by his mother and stepfather, John Cederquist. Both his parents died in 2005.</p>
<p>Chase graduated from Stockbridge School in Stockbridge, Massachusettes. He attended the Haverford college. He was popular in college for his slapstick comedy and a weird sense of physical humour.</p>
<p>Chase played drums with his college band &#8216;The Leather Canary.&#8217; Chase also used to play drums and keyboards for a rock band called &#8216;Chamaeleon Church&#8217;. They recorded an album for MGM Records before they disbanded in 1969. Chase has worked in many odd jobs, before he became famous as a writer, actor and comedian. Some of his odd jobs included working as a cab driver,  motorcycle messenger, audio engineer,  waiter, product manager of a supermarket, fruit picker, truck driver, salesman in a wine store, construction worker, a theater usher and a busboy.</p>
<p><strong>Saturday Night Live</strong></p>
<p><a href="/wp-content/uploads/2014/02/Chase2.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-4079" alt="Chase2" src="/wp-content/uploads/2014/02/Chase2.jpg" width="269" height="187" /></a></p>
<p>Chase was one of the original cast members of <em>Saturday Night Live</em>, NBC&#8217;s late night comedy television show, which started in October 1975. His catchphrase introduction &#8220;I&#8217;m Chevy Chase… and you&#8217;re not&#8221; on the &#8216;Weekend Update&#8217; segment of <i>SNL </i>became well known. He was the original anchor of the show. Chase also produced a late night talk show &#8220;The Chevy Chase Show&#8221; which was broadcast by Fox Broadcasting Company.</p>
<p>Chevy left the show in 1976, after his contract ended. He was the first member of the original cast to leave <em>Saturday Night Live</em>. He says he left the show because he wanted to be with his girlfriend, Jacqueline Carlin, who did not want to move to New York. After leaving <i>SNL</i>, Chase moved to Los Angeles and married Carlin. Chevy was offered starring movie roles because of his <em>SNL </em>fame.</p>
<p><strong>TV Commercials and Films</strong></p>
<p>Chase has done various commercials. He appeared in two television commercials for the soft drink Cola Turka in 2003. It was a soft drink developed to be in direct competition with both Coca-Cola and Pepsi, while keeping the money in the Turkish economy. Chase plays a confused American who notices his friend and family using Turkish idioms and exhibiting Turkish customs after consuming the drink. The commercials were comic and nationalistic in theme. The commercials were exclusively shown in Turkey, although they were filmed in New York in English. They had Turkish subtitles. Other commercials that Chase has to his credit are &#8217;Dollar Rent-a-Car&#8217;, Doritos in 1996, History Channel in 1999, T-Mobile and Chase Manhattan Bank.</p>
<p><a href="/wp-content/uploads/2014/02/chase3.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-medium wp-image-4099" alt="chase3" src="/wp-content/uploads/2014/02/chase3-300x224.jpg" width="300" height="224" /></a></p>
<p>Chase earned around US$7 million per film at the peak of his career in the late eighties. He was a highly visible celebrity. Some of his early films are <em>Foul Play </em>and <em>Oh Heavenly Dog. </em>In 1985, he starred in <i>Fletch</i>, the first of two films based on Gregory McDonald&#8217;s <em>Fletch</em> books. Chase did the comedy film <em>Three Amigos</em> in 1986 with <i>SNL</i> veterans Steve Martin and Martin Short produced by Lorne Michaels. Chase hosted the Academy Awards for two consecutive years; 1987 and 1988.</p>
<p>At a time in his career, Chase had three consecutive flop films. <i>Nothing But Trouble </i>in 1991, 1992&#8242;s <em>Memoirs of An Invisible Man </em>and <em>Cops and Robbersons </em>in 1994.</p>
<p>He made guest appearances and starred in different TV series. He has guest starred on <em>Law &amp; Order, </em>ABC&#8217;s drama series <em>Brothers &amp; Sisters. </em>He had a recurring role on the NBC spy comedy <em>Chuck. </em>Chase has also lent his voice for an episode of <em>Family Guy </em>in 2009.</p>
<p><a href="/wp-content/uploads/2014/02/chase4.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-medium wp-image-4100" alt="chase4" src="/wp-content/uploads/2014/02/chase4-300x250.jpg" width="300" height="250" /></a></p>
<p>Chey Chase most recently starred in the NBC sitcom <em>Community</em>, as a business tycoon Pierce Hawthorne. Chase left the show in 2012 after he completed majority of the episodes of Season 4. He returned on the show for a cameo appearance in the Season 5 premiere.</p>

<p>Dane Jeffery Cook is popularly known as Dane Cook. He is an American stand-up comedian, actor who is acclaimed for his comedian personality. He is widely known for his observational looks and dark comedy. His style is very casual, but he always uses long-stories with repetitive phrases. He has a net worth of about $30 million. He is a one of the comedian actor who uses web pages and space pages to build and expand his fan following.</p>
<p><b>Education Profile:</b></p>
<p>Cook was born in Cambridge, Massachusetts on March 18, 1972. He was the second son of George F. Cook and Donna Jean. He has five sisters and one elder half- brother named Darryl. He belongs to Roman Catholic Family and his parents were very religious and believed in Catholic traditions. They have an Irish ancestry. Cook grew up in Arlington and completed his studies from Arlington High School. His behavior was slightly confusing in his childhood as in school, he was very shy and introvert type of boy rather at home he was an extrovert boy. He became an open character when he was in his high school. He started doing stand-up comedy and became a part of the drama club. This helped him to boost his knowledge and expose his talent to the country. After graduation, he pursued some course in graphic designing and kept it as his back-up plan if he did not reach his goal. Due to this learning he is now capable of designing cover designs for his albums and don’t need to hire any cover designer. He neither drinks nor takes any drugs.</p>

<p><b>Big Break as a Comedian:</b></p>
<p>Cook started his career by performing at the clubs in 1990. In 1994, he moved to New York for achieving more fame. In 1998, ‘Comedy’s Central Premium Blend’ gave his career a bang start. In 2003, he launched his first album ‘Harmful If Swallowed’ based on comedy and signed a treaty with Comedy Central Record.  In 2005, he came up with his second album named ‘Retaliation’ which topped the Billboard chart. It was a great success for him as it was platinum certified. Later in the following year he acted in ‘Vicious Circle’. In 2012, he starred in the NBC comedy series ‘Next Caller’ but the show was criticized a lot more than appreciation and got cancelled very soon. In 2007, he released ‘Rough around the Edges’ which was filmed at Madison Square Garden in New York. During the following year, he also performed on stage for about 3 hours 50 minutes and broke the record of Richard Pryor i.e. Laugh Factory’s Endurance Record. He also broke the record of Chapelle after on stage performance of 8 hours.</p>
<p>In 2005, he hosted a widely famous show ‘Saturday Nightly Live’. Then he goes on to host season 32 of SNL. In 2006, he grabbed the opportunity to host Teen Choice Awards against Jessica Simpson. He was awarded as ‘Hot Comic of the Year’ by Rolling Stones.</p>

<p><b>Acting Career:</b></p>
<p>He also pursued his career as a comedy actor by performing in various movies. In 1999, he started with ‘Mystery Man’. In 2006, he got a lead role in ‘Employee of the Month’ and earned $ 30 million. In 2007, he performed in ‘Mr. Brooks’ as the devious photographer. This movie hit the box office. In the same year, ‘Good Luck Chuck’ was released and became the 2<sup>nd</sup> highest earning movie on its opening weekend. Later, he came up with ‘Dan in Real Life’ which was rated 2<sup>nd</sup> at the box office. It grossed around $11.8 million in thousands of theatres. In 2008, he performed in ‘My Best Friend’s Girl’ as a supervisor which earned $ 8.2 million in its first weekend. He also tried his hands on animated movies such as ‘Planes’ in 2013.</p>

<p><b>Criticism:</b></p>
<p>As cook’s comedy style is very simple and casual. It has a feature of long-form storytelling with repetitive phrases. He used to say that he had inherited this from his parents. But media found him an unfunny character and criticized him by saying that he did not suit to the role. Ron White, another comedian, actor criticized him and said that he lacked in real material and did not perform up to the mark. Nick DiPaolo also agreed with him and accepted that he was not capable of making any scene funny at all. He was rated as one of the Worst Comedians on the radio show Toucher and Rich in Boston. In Michigan Daily also, Elie Zwiebel stated that his act is really boring.</p>
